检索规则说明:AND代表“并且”;OR代表“或者”;NOT代表“不包含”;(注意必须大写,运算符两边需空一格)
检 索 范 例 :范例一: (K=图书馆学 OR K=情报学) AND A=范并思 范例二:J=计算机应用与软件 AND (U=C++ OR U=Basic) NOT M=Visual
作 者:牛欣源[1]
机构地区:[1]北京信息科技大学计算机学院,北京100101
出 处:《计算机科学与技术汇刊(中英文版)》2014年第2期55-64,共10页Transactions on Computer Science and Technology
基 金:该论文由网络文化与数字传播北京市重点实验室2011年开放课题,北京市属高等学校创新团队建设与教师职业发展计划项目(IDHT20130519),北京市教委专项(PXM2013_014224_000042,PXM2014_014224_000067)资助.
摘 要:本文主要提供了运用嵌入式实时操作系统μC/OS—Ⅱ中断技术,进行任务模型性能研究的一种研究思路和方法,基于研究思路实现测量系统实时性能的应用方法。通过研究嵌入式实时操作系统μC/OS-Ⅱ的实时任务的创建、调度、挂起、恢复等基本操作,以及外部事件中断机制,时间测量函数等功能,结合C语言、汇编语言和操作系统的基本运用,通过对任务运行时间和中断响应时间的测量,获取系统的实时性能。本文研究μC/OS-Ⅱ中断技术,并结合实时任务模型的基本架构,实现方法采用实时内核应用程序的设计思路、实现方法,以及实现技术。该研究可以运行在基于x86平台的windows X的操作系统上,可以作为研究操作系统实时任务模型的参考模型的性能指标的量化分析。This paper provides the study ideas and methods of task model performance. Based on Interrupt technique of embedded real-time operating system μC/OS-Ⅱ, to implement the application methods of measuring the Real-Time performance of system. By realtime task creating, scheduling, suspending, resuming, external event interruption mechanism, the time measuring function in the embedded real-time operating system, with C language, assembly language and operating system, By measuring running time of tasks and response time of interrupt, reflecting the system realtime performance. This paper study the model infrastructure of realtime task and interruption technology on μC/OS-Ⅱ, The implementing methods includes the design of application, implement methods and technique. The results can be run on windows X system which is based on x86 platform. It can be used as a reference model of operating system task models, to achieve quantitative analysis on performance
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在载入数据...
正在链接到云南高校图书馆文献保障联盟下载...
云南高校图书馆联盟文献共享服务平台 版权所有©
您的IP:216.73.216.229